One-Pan Mediterranean Chicken with Veggies

One-pan Mediterranean chicken with veggies is a vibrant, flavorful, and easy-to-make dish perfect for weeknight dinners or meal prep. Juicy chicken thighs are marinated in a zesty Mediterranean-inspired seasoning and roasted alongside colorful vegetables, all in one pan for minimal cleanup. This healthy, well-balanced meal is bursting with flavor and nutrition.

2. Ingredients Needed

For the Chicken Marinade:

  • 6 b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s (or breasts).
  • 3 tbsp olive oil.
  • Juice of 1 lemon.
  • 4 garlic cloves, minced.
  • 2 tsp dried oregano.
  • 1 tsp paprika.
  • ½ tsp cumin.
  • 1 tsp salt.
  • ½ tsp black pepper.

For the Vegetables:

  • 2 medium zucchini, sliced into half-moons.
  • 1 red bell pepper, sliced.
  • 1 yellow bell pepper, sliced.
  • 1 red onion, cut into wedges.
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es.
  • ½ cup Kalamata olives, pitted.
  • 2 tbsp olive oil.
  • 1 tsp dried thyme.
  • ½ tsp salt.
  • ¼ tsp black pepper.

Optional Garnishes:

  • Crumbled feta cheese.
  • Fresh parsley or basil, chopped.

3. Tools You’ll Need

  • Large baking sheet or roasting pan.
  • Mixing bowls.
  • Tongs or spatula.

4. Step-by-Step Recipe

1. Preheat the Oven

  •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or foil for easy cleanup.

2. Marinate the Chicken

  1. In a mixing bowl, whisk together olive oil, lemon juice, garlic, oregano, paprika, cumin, salt, and pepper.
  2. Add the chicken thighs to the bowl and toss to coat evenly. Let marinate for at least 15 minutes (or up to 2 hours for more flavor).

3. Prepare the Vegetables

  1. In a separate bowl, toss the zucchini, bell peppers, red onion, and cherry tomatoes with olive oil, thyme, salt, and pepper.
  2. Spread the vegetables in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et.

4. Assemble and Roast

  1. Place the marinated chicken thighs on top of the vegetables. Pour any remaining marinade over the chicken.
  2. Roast in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) and the vegetables are tender and caramelized.

5. Garnish and Serve

  1. Remove from the oven and sprinkle with Kalamata olives, feta cheese, and fresh parsley or basil.
  2. Serve hot with crusty bread, rice, or quinoa for a complete meal.

5. Creative Variations

Make your Mediterranean chicken unique with these ideas:

1. Spicy Kick:

  • Add red pepper flakes or a dash of cayenne to the marinade.

2. Vegetarian Option:

  • Replace chicken with chickpeas or firm tofu for a plant-based twist.

3. Add Potatoes:

  • Include cubed red or sweet potatoes for a heartier dish.

4. Lemon-Herb Glaze:

  • Drizzle with a mixture of lemon juice, honey, and olive oil after roasting for extra brightness.

6. Tips for Perfect One-Pan Mediterranean Chicken

  • Use Similar-Sized Chicken Pieces: Ensures even cooking.
  • Don’t Overcrowd the Pan: Allow space between the chicken and vegetables for proper roasting.
  • Marinate for Flavor: Longer marination enhances the taste of the chicken.
  • Check for Doneness: Use a meat thermometer to ensure the chicken is cooked through.

FAQs

1. Can I use chicken breasts instead of thighs?

Yes! Adjust the cooking time to 25-30 minutes, as chicken breasts cook faster.

2. How do I store leftovers?

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

3. Can I freeze this dish?

You can freeze the marinated chicken and prepped vegetables separately for up to 3 months. Thaw before roasting.

4. Can I use dried herbs instead of fresh?

Yes! Use 1 tsp of dried parsley or basil as a substitute for fresh herbs.

5. What other vegetables work well?

Eggplant, mushrooms, and green beans are great additions to this dish.

6. How do I make this dish dairy-free?

Omit the feta cheese or use a plant-based cheese alternative.

7. Can I grill the chicken instead of roasting?

Absolutely! Grill the chicken separately and roast the vegetables in the oven or on a grill pan.

8. How do I make the dish more filling?

Serve with couscous, orzo, or a side of roasted potatoes.

9. What wine pairs well with this dish?

A crisp white wine like Sauvignon Blanc or a light red like Pinot Noir pairs beautifully.

10. Can I add a sauce?

Yes! Serve with a drizzle of tahini or a dollop of tzatziki for extra flavor.
